Two Drug Peddlers including B.Tech student arrested for peddling drugs,Narcotics substances Worth Rs.27 lakhs seized

Yogesh K Porwar & Avanth Kumar Kankaria

The Adugodi police on Saturday arrested a 19-year-old B.Tech student from Vijayawada,in Andhra Pradesh,and his Bengaluru-based associate for allegedly peddling marijuana and hashish oil in the city.

The accused has been identified as, student,identified as,Dinesh Kumar,started dealing in drugs to pay for his own addiction and his associate identified as,Arun Dayal,22.

Senior officer told reporters,the Adugodi police inspector and his staff received a credible information that a person in their jurisdiction is selling narcotics drugs and Hashish Oil based on which the inspector Prashanth and his team swung into action and conducted a search in the area and nabbed Arun Dayal a wall painter from LR Nagar.

After apprehending the team questioned him and based on his statement the crime team nabbed his partner from Andhra Pradesh who is a B.Tech student and they grilled both of them and based on their statement they recovered 5.1 kg of marijuana and 540 grams of hashish oil worth around Rs.27 lakh from them.

A detailed Investigation by the team it is revealed that the B.Tech student teamed up with a wall painter from L.R.Nagar, Arun Dayal (22), a year ago.

Further Investigation revealed that Dinesh sourced the drugs from his contacts in AP and Odisha.

He would smuggle it into the city in his backpack and hand it over to Arun,who in turn would sell it to people in Bengaluru.The duo then would share the profit.

Both youths have been booked under the Narcotic Drugs and Psychotropic Substances Act.They have been taken into custody and we are probing to ascertain the extent of their network,said a senior police officer part of the investigation.
